What Do Business Coaches Do?
At its core, a business coach serves as a strategic partner, helping clients identify their goals, overcome obstacles, and develop actionable plans for growth. They guide businesses through several key areas:
- Goal Setting: Coaches help define long-term visions and set short-term objectives that align with your overall business strategy.
- Skill Development: They provide training to enhance essential skills, from leadership to operational efficiency.
- Problem Solving: Business coaches assist in diagnosing challenges, offering solutions based on experience and industry insights.
- Accountability: They ensure you stay on track with your commitments, helping to maintain focus and momentum.
- Networking: Coaches often bring a wealth of connections that can open new doors for partnerships and opportunities.

Common Misconceptions About Business Coaching
Despite its growing popularity, several myths about business coaching persist:
- Coaching is Only for Struggling Businesses: Many believe that coaching is only necessary when things are going wrong. In reality, even thriving businesses can benefit from a coach’s insights to stay competitive.
- Coaches Give Direct Solutions: It’s a misconception that coaches simply provide answers. Instead, they facilitate self-discovery, enabling clients to find their own solutions.
- Coaching is Expensive and Not Worth it: While pricing may vary, coaching is often a worthwhile investment that pays off through improved performance and profitability.
How to Choose a Business Coach Near Me
Selecting the right business coach for your needs requires careful consideration. Here’s how to make an informed choice:
Identifying Your Coaching Needs
Before you begin searching for a coach, it’s crucial to assess what you need. Consider the following:
- Specific Goals: Outline what you aim to achieve, whether it’s increasing sales, improving leadership skills, or expanding your market reach.
- Type of Coaching Needed: Different coaches might specialize in various areas, such as startup growth, operational optimization, or sales strategy.
- Personal Style: Think about the kind of coaching relationship that would work best for you — collaborative, directive, or somewhere in between.
Checking Qualifications and Experience
When evaluating potential coaches, look for:
- Credentials: Certifications from recognized coaching bodies can indicate a coach’s professionalism.
- Experience: Review their background and experience in your industry to ensure they understand your unique challenges.
- Coaching Style: Engage in preliminary discussions to gauge their approach and whether it aligns with your expectations.
Reading Reviews and Testimonials
Client feedback can offer invaluable insights. Look for:
- Success Stories: Testimonials that showcase tangible results will give you confidence in a coach’s effectiveness.
- Referrals: Ask your network for suggestions and recommendations to find coaches who have positive reputations.

The Cost of Business Coaching Near Me
Understanding the financial implications of hiring a coach is essential for budgeting:
Understanding Pricing Models
Business coaching services can vary widely in their pricing structures:
- Hourly Rates: Some coaches charge per hour, which may suit short-term engagements.
- Retainer Fees: Others may work on a monthly retainer model, providing ongoing support for regular fees.
- Packages: Many coaches offer packages that bundle sessions with specific deliverables, potentially saving costs.
